When the necessity of four-wheel drive came up, we still got enough traction climbing up some steeper hills. Unfortunately we got so much traction when we hit an underlying rock that we snapped a CV shaft on the front of our Chevy. Even with only 33-inch tires, a Chevy IFS front proved yet again how inadequate it really is in the front of today's heavy, high-torque trucks. Especially with bigger tires.
